Power & Thermal Management for FVL Adv Tech
Abstract
This Project matures and demonstrates at the system level, integrated electrical power technologies (including power generation, distribution, and control along with advanced energy storage) and thermal management technologies to provide significantly higher electrical power capability to Future Vertical Lift (FVL) aircraft while addressing consequential size, weight, pulsed power, and thermal issues. Provides power capability for advanced electric aeromechanical effectors, advanced mission systems that for example, execute algorithms for route planning and teaming, and for advanced survivability and electronic warfare capability. Will demonstrate software- in-the-loop performance of power & thermal management technologies to provide significantly higher electrical power capability to FVL aircraft while addressing consequential SWAP-C & thermal issues. Work in this Project is fully coordinated with Program Element (PE) 0602148A (Future Vertical Lift Technology) / Project CH4 (Power & Thermal Management for FVL Tech). The cited work is consistent with the Under Secretary of Defense for Research and Engineering Science and Technology focus areas and the Army Modernization Strategy. Work in this Project is performed by the Aviation & Missile Center (AvMC) and Command, Control, Communication, Computers, Cyber, Intelligence, Surveillance and Reconnaissance (C5ISR) Center.
